About Juliaca District

Juliaca District is a city located in Peru, in the Puno Department region. According to the latest available data (2026), the population of Juliaca District is approximately 228,726 residents, making it the #51 most populous city in Peru.

Globally, Juliaca District ranks #7,889 among the world's most populated cities.

Where is Juliaca District PE flag Located?

Juliaca District is located in Peru, in the Puno Department region, at coordinates -15.448° latitude and -70.1859° longitude. Juliaca District is located in the southern subtropics.
